What is Application Software?

Application software refers to programs designed to perform specific tasks for users, such as creating documents or managing data. Unlike system software, which operates and manages hardware resources, application software directly addresses user needs and enhances productivity. While system software runs in the background, application software is what users interact with to perform various tasks.

1. Word Processing Software

Word processing software is designed to create, edit, format, and print text-based documents. It provides a wide array of tools for formatting text, adding images, creating hyperlinks, and collaborating with others. These applications are used for everything from simple notes to complex reports and formal correspondence.

Features:

  • Text formatting (fonts, sizes, colors)
  • Spell-check and grammar correction
  • Inserting images, tables, and links
  • Collaboration and document sharing

Examples: Microsoft Word, Google Docs, Apple Pages

Why It’s Important: Word processing software is essential for creating professional documents quickly and efficiently, making it a cornerstone of modern productivity in both personal and business settings.

2. Spreadsheet Software

Spreadsheet software is used to organize, manipulate, and analyze data in tabular form. With built-in functions and formulas, users can perform complex calculations and manage large datasets. These applications are indispensable in tasks ranging from financial analysis to project management and statistical research.

Features:

  • Data organization in rows and columns
  • Built-in mathematical functions and formulas
  • Graph creation (charts, graphs, pivot tables)
  • Data sorting and filtering

Examples: Microsoft Excel, Google Sheets, Apple Numbers

Why It’s Important: Spreadsheet software is crucial for managing numbers and data, enabling individuals and businesses to make informed decisions based on detailed analysis and insights.

3. Presentation Software

Presentation software allows users to create slide-based presentations for conveying information visually. It includes features like text, images, animations, and multimedia embedding to enhance the delivery of content. These tools are used in business meetings, lectures, and seminars to engage and inform audiences effectively.

Features:

  • Slide templates and themes
  • Multimedia embedding (videos, audio)
  • Animation and transition effects
  • Collaboration and sharing options

Examples: Microsoft PowerPoint, Google Slides, Apple Keynote

Why It’s Important: Presentation software enhances communication by turning data and information into visually appealing slides, helping users to engage their audience effectively in meetings and pitches.

4. Database Software (DBMS)

Database software, or Database Management Systems (DBMS), is used to create, store, and manage large datasets in an organized manner. It allows for efficient data retrieval, updating, and backup, making it critical for businesses to manage complex data securely, ensuring integrity and consistency across systems.

Features:

  • Data organization in tables and records
  • Data integrity and security
  • Query language (SQL) support
  • Backup and recovery options

Examples: Oracle Database, Microsoft SQL Server, MySQL

Why It’s Important: DBMS software is critical for businesses that rely on large volumes of data, ensuring efficient data management and real-time access for decision-making processes.

5. Multimedia/Graphics Software

Multimedia and graphics software is designed for creating and editing visual content, such as images, animations, and videos. These applications are essential for graphic design, digital art, video production, and visual storytelling, offering tools for detailed editing and special effects to create professional-grade multimedia.

Features:

  • Image editing and manipulation
  • Video and audio editing tools
  • Layer-based design
  • Special effects and filters

Examples: Adobe Photoshop, Final Cut Pro, Blender

Why It’s Important: Multimedia and graphics software empowers creators to produce visually compelling content, playing a vital role in fields such as marketing and digital design.

6. Web Browsers

Web browsers are software programs that allow users to access and navigate the internet. They interpret and display web content, including text, images, and interactive elements, using protocols such as HTTP. Browsers also provide tools for managing bookmarks and privacy while browsing the web.

Features:

  • Tabbed browsing
  • Extensions and add-ons
  • Bookmarks and history management
  • Security features (e.g., incognito mode)

Examples: Google Chrome, Mozilla Firefox, Safari

Why It’s Important: Web browsers are the gateway to the internet, offering essential tools for browsing and online productivity, making them indispensable in daily life.

7. Business/Enterprise Software

Business or enterprise software includes applications designed to streamline and optimize business operations, such as customer relationship management (CRM), accounting, and resource planning. These systems enable businesses to automate processes and manage data effectively to drive efficiency and support growth.

Features:

  • Workflow automation
  • Customer relationship management (CRM)
  • Reporting and analytics
  • Collaboration tools

Examples: Salesforce, SAP, HubSpot

Why It’s Important: Business software is essential for companies to manage operations, improve customer interactions, and make data-driven decisions that enhance growth and profitability.

8. Educational/Reference Software

Educational and reference software is designed to support learning, research, and knowledge acquisition. It includes interactive lessons and resources for various subjects, from academic learning to professional skills development. These tools engage users through quizzes and multimedia, enhancing the learning experience in diverse settings.

Features:

  • Interactive lessons and exercises
  • Video and audio tutorials
  • Quizzes and assessments
  • Resource libraries

Examples: Duolingo, Khan Academy, Coursera

Why It’s Important: Educational software fosters knowledge acquisition and skill development, making it an integral part of modern learning environments, from schools to professional development programs.

How to Choose the Right Type of Application Software for Your Needs

Selecting the right type of application software depends on several factors that can affect its suitability and performance for your specific requirements. Here’s how to make the best choice:

1. Budget

Budget is a key factor when selecting software. Free options are available, but premium versions often offer enhanced features and better support. Consider the return on investment based on your needs.

2. Features

Make sure the software provides the necessary features for your tasks. Assess whether the available tools align with your goals, such as collaboration capabilities or specialized functionality for your industry.

3. Compatibility

Ensure the software is compatible with your operating system and any other software tools you use. Compatibility is crucial for smooth integration into your workflow without causing technical disruptions.

4. Ease of Use

Look for software with an intuitive interface that doesn’t require extensive training. A user-friendly design improves productivity and reduces time spent figuring out how to use the tool effectively.

5. Support

Reliable customer support is vital for resolving issues quickly. Ensure the software provider offers prompt support options like live chat or tutorials, especially for more complex or business-critical tools.

Q5. What is the difference between application software and system software?

Ans. System software manages and operates the hardware of a computer, ensuring everything runs smoothly. In contrast, application software is designed for end users to perform specific tasks, such as word processing or graphic design. Application software relies on system software to function effectively.
